We brought together a 452-member cadre from across the United States; assembled a fleet of 140 vehicles, motor coaches and trailers; executed 16 supply sorties between Maxwell, Keesler AFB and Camp Shelby; procured and managed more than 280,000 supply items; conducted more than 1,877 bus transportation and 862 tactical logistics sorties; managed 69 facilities; transported 3,400 cadets from New Orleans International Airport to Camp Shelby; provided nearly 147,000 meals and 41,000 Meals Ready to Eat; and then trained and evaluated those cadets for entry into the Professional Officer Course. In a normal year, about 2,600 cadets would rotate through field training, with about 430 cadets in each of the six 13-day training cycles, or "MAX." This year, 1,152 cadets will cycle through three training cyclesMAX A, B and Cof about 384 cadets per MAX. Field Training offers cadets a firsthand look at the Air Force environment.
